Howdy,

I should be getting my 510 today. Is there a post or video that shows how to do the inital setup out of the box? I have searched but didn't get any specific hits back. I want to make sure I do things right when breaking in the unit. For instance, how to put the right amount of fluid on the atomizer so as not to flood it. Also, I think it is coming with 2 pre-filled carts. Can I use those same carts once empty to add my own juice or do I need to buy new blank ones instead.

Pre-filled carts can be reused many times. Just take the filler out with tweezers, rinse it in water, pat it dry with a paper towel, put it back into the cart, drip 7-10 drops into the "new" cart (until it looks like a slushy) and you're back in business. New unfilled blank carts are very cheap to buy--usually about $2-3 for a 5-pack.

Pro tip (from a 3-day "veteran"): Go to Walgreen's, get a spritzer of hand sanitizer (costs less than 2 bucks). Remove the pump thingy, rinse out the bottle and smoosh the cap down on the threads. Now you've got a case that fits your fully assembled 510.

Then take the stem from the pump, rinse it out (run it under water, put some in your mouth and blow the water through the stem), and cut a piece that just barely fits inside the cartridge (should be about 2mm below the top). Cut one end on the bias (like french cut beans) and stuff that end down the side of the cartridge filler so the slanted side faces in.

Once you do that (it's called the "straw mod" because you usually use a small straw like a coffee stirrer), you can fill the cartridge full of liquid (staying away from the tube) and it won't get trapped on a bubble of air. You can put 12-15 drops in the cart easily, which will saturate the wick nicely and keep it going for a long time (at least as long as the battery lasts).

Later on, you can buy either unfilled carts (with the fluffy batting but no liquid), or empty carts and do the PTB mod (Lipton pyramid tea bags, emptied, rolled up and stuffed in the cart as a wick).

Don't forget that brand new atty's have a "primer" on them and you will get a slightly strange taste for a little bit while this burns off. Some try to clean the primer off before use, but I tend to just "vape my way through it". Just don't let the primer give you the wrong idea as to what this will finally taste like.

And generally speaking, the vapor production of a new 510 will continue to improve over the first day or so. Hang in there.
